Stalking Roe Deer

Would like to share a video from this season. Sorry, but did not have time to translate it, but I am sure you can imagine what happened. Almost got it all on film..

Better explain what happened. I shot the second doe that comes from the right, since the first one is facing me. You can not see the shot because the doe is just behind me.

The shot is at 45 yards broadside, but it moved a little and the arrow came out a little back. So when we find the arrow with green, I got prepared (just in case) with the shotgun and dog. Was not very far, like 90 meters from the shot. It was well hit, and the Rage did a nice hole!!

The dog can save you a lot of time, and it is awesome to see them work!!! Always come with me.
